4

当我们单击选择元素以获取选项列表并向下选择一个时,选择失去焦点。它只发生在 ie (ie9) 中。

我遇到了@jeffsebring http://jeffsebring.com/drop-down-menus-losing-focus-in-internet-explorer/的博客文章,但他没有提供他的解决方案的详细信息。

4

2 回答 2

1

对不起,我的帖子不够清楚,我会审查它。

我遇到的问题是下拉菜单根本没有背景。我的解决方案是给它一个透明的背景。我不知道为什么,但在 IE 中你需要某种背景来保持焦点。

也就是说,如果你现在使用下拉菜单,它不应该依赖悬停状态,因为触摸设备没有悬停。

于 2012-08-25T03:45:25.093 回答
0

@Jeff Sebring 的回答帮助了我,但这不仅仅是拥有背景的问题,而是在悬停状态下没有这种背景变化的问题

 .ie div select { background:/* whatever */} 

 .ie div:hover select {/* paste same bg for ie */}


 .ie div:hover option {/* here you can change background for ie */}
于 2013-01-11T11:27:34.670 回答